Overtime Included in Calculation of TSMIT

Following on from previous Dealer Bulletins regarding the Temporary Skilled Migration Income Threshold (TSMIT) increase, the AADA received a number of queries regarding the calculation of the TSMIT and if it includes overtime hours.

The AADA sought advice from the Australian Chamber of Commerce and Industry, who have been in contact with the Department of Home Affairs, and advised that overtime hours may count for guaranteed monetary earnings where it is guaranteed overtime that is also able to be accessed by an equivalent Australian worker.
